Fluor to design, build, finance, operate and maintain new 2.25-mile airport connection

Fluor Corporation (NYSE: FLR) announced today that its joint venture LAX Integrated Express Solutions (LINXS) team reached financial close to design, build, finance, operate and maintain the 2.25-mile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) Automated People Mover project for the Los Angeles World Airports (LAWA). Fluor plans to book its share of the design and construction contract value in the second quarter of 2018.

The LINXS team is comprised of Fluor, ACS Infrastructure Development, Balfour Beatty, Bombardier Transportation, Dragados USA, Flatiron and Hochtief PPP Solutions. Fluor is participating in the entire 30-year life cycle of the project, which will be delivered under a $4.9 billion design-build-finance-operate-maintain contract.

The financing includes approximately $1.2 billion in Private Activity Bonds, $263 million in bank debt, and equity from Fluor and its partners. The contract includes milestone payments for design and construction progress, availability payments for capital repayment, and availability payments for operating and maintaining the automated people mover.

Fluor is the managing partner of the design-build joint venture team, LINXS Constructors, comprised of Fluor, Balfour Beatty, Dragados and Flatiron.

Design and construction is scheduled to begin later this year, with passenger service slated for 2023. The project includes six stations along a 2.25-mile guideway where driverless vehicles will arrive to transport passengers every two minutes during peak periods. This new line will offer ridership capacity of up to 10,000 passengers per hour. LAWA anticipates that it will carry 85 million passengers per year providing a modern, reliable solution to help ease traffic congestion.

Following construction, LINXS Operators, comprising Fluor, ACS Infrastructure Development, Bombardier and Hochtief, will provide approximately 25 years of operations and maintenance services.

About Fluor Corporation

Founded in 1912, Fluor Corporation (NYSE: FLR) is a global engineering, procurement, fabrication, construction and maintenance company that transforms the world by building prosperity and empowering progress. Fluor serves its clients by designing, building and maintaining safe, well executed, capital-efficient projects around the world. With headquarters in Irving, Texas, Fluor ranks 153 on the Fortune 500 list with revenue of $19.5 billion in 2017 and has more than 56,000 employees worldwide.
